No. 21 A&M squanders two leads as No. 12 Tennessee clinches series
1 yr ago by Richard Zane
In a script similar to yesterday, poor starting pitching wasted an early lead as No. 21 Texas A&M dropped the weekend series in Knoxville, 8-7. Despite the Aggies pulling ahead again in the sixth, the Volunteers marched back and crossed the finish line with a walk-off sacrifice fly.
